1. Carbon Sequestration and Climate Change Mitigation
Carbon Absorption
- Reducing Carbon Footprint: Fruit trees absorb carbon dioxide (CO2) from the atmosphere through photosynthesis, storing it in their biomass—trunks, branches, leaves, and roots. This process helps reduce the overall concentration of greenhouse gases in the atmosphere, making fruit trees effective tools in the fight against climate change.
- Long-Term Storage: The carbon sequestered by fruit trees remains stored in the tree’s structure for its lifetime. Even after the tree dies, the carbon can remain locked in the wood if the material is used for furniture or construction, rather than being burned or left to decompose rapidly.
Cooling Effect
- Urban Heat Island Mitigation: In urban areas, fruit trees can help mitigate the urban heat island effect by providing shade and releasing moisture through transpiration. This cooling effect reduces the need for energy-intensive air conditioning, further lowering carbon emissions.
2. Enhancing Air Quality
Air Pollutant Filtration
- Natural Air Filters: Fruit trees act as natural air filters, absorbing pollutants such as nitrogen dioxide, sulfur dioxide, and particulate matter. These pollutants, which are common in urban areas due to traffic and industrial activities, can have harmful effects on human health and the environment.
- Oxygen Production: Through the process of photosynthesis, fruit trees release oxygen, contributing to cleaner, fresher air. A single mature tree can produce enough oxygen to support several people each year.
3. Supporting Biodiversity
Habitat Creation
- Wildlife Sanctuary: Fruit trees provide habitat and food sources for a variety of wildlife, including birds, insects, and small mammals. Birds use the branches for nesting, while insects like bees and butterflies rely on the flowers for nectar and pollen.
- Year-Round Support: Even in winter, fruit trees offer shelter for overwintering insects and animals. By supporting a diverse range of species, fruit trees contribute to the overall health and resilience of local ecosystems.
Pollinator Support
- Pollinator Attraction: The blossoms of fruit trees attract pollinators such as bees, butterflies, and other beneficial insects. These pollinators are essential for the reproduction of many plants, including the fruit trees themselves, and play a crucial role in maintaining biodiversity.
- Extended Bloom Periods: By planting a variety of fruit trees with different bloom times, you can extend the availability of nectar and pollen throughout the growing season, supporting pollinators over a longer period.
4. Soil Health and Erosion Control
Soil Enrichment
- Organic Matter Contribution: As fruit trees shed leaves, twigs, and fruit, they contribute organic matter to the soil. This organic matter improves soil structure, fertility, and water retention, creating a more robust and healthy growing environment for other plants.
- Microbial Activity: The roots of fruit trees interact with soil microorganisms, such as mycorrhizal fungi, which help break down organic matter and release nutrients that are vital for plant growth. This symbiotic relationship enhances the overall health of the soil.
Erosion Prevention
- Soil Stabilization: The roots of fruit trees help stabilize the soil, reducing the risk of erosion, especially on slopes or in areas prone to heavy rainfall. By anchoring the soil, fruit trees prevent the loss of valuable topsoil and protect water quality by minimizing sediment runoff into waterways.
5. Water Conservation and Management
Rainwater Interception
- Reducing Runoff: Fruit trees intercept rainfall, slowing down the movement of water across the landscape. This reduces surface runoff, allowing more water to infiltrate the soil and recharge groundwater supplies.
- Stormwater Management: In urban areas, fruit trees can help manage stormwater by absorbing and utilizing rainwater, reducing the burden on stormwater systems and minimizing the risk of flooding.
Water Efficiency
- Drought Tolerance: Many fruit tree species are drought-tolerant once established, requiring less water compared to other landscape plants. This makes them a sustainable choice for water conservation, particularly in regions with limited water resources.
6. Reducing Food Miles and Waste
Local Food Production
- Minimizing Food Miles: By growing your own fruit, you reduce the need for commercially grown produce that must be transported long distances, often using fossil fuels. This reduces your carbon footprint and the environmental impact of food production and distribution.
- Seasonal Eating: Fruit trees encourage seasonal eating, as you harvest and consume fruit when it is naturally available. This reduces the demand for out-of-season produce that often requires energy-intensive storage and transportation.
Waste Reduction
- Composting Organic Waste: Fallen leaves, pruned branches, and any surplus fruit can be composted and returned to the garden as nutrient-rich soil, reducing waste and creating a closed-loop system in your backyard.
- Preservation and Sharing: Excess fruit can be preserved through canning, drying, or freezing, reducing food waste. Additionally, surplus harvests can be shared with neighbors, friends, or local food banks, contributing to community resilience and food security.
7. Enhancing Aesthetics and Well-being
Green Spaces and Mental Health
- Aesthetic Value: Fruit trees enhance the beauty of your garden with their blossoms, foliage, and fruit. They can be used as focal points, shade providers, or as part of a larger landscape design that integrates food production with aesthetic appeal.
- Mental Health Benefits: Spending time in green spaces, surrounded by nature, has been shown to reduce stress, improve mood, and enhance overall well-being. Fruit trees contribute to this by creating a peaceful, nurturing environment.
Community Engagement
- Educational Opportunities: Fruit trees can be a focal point for community gardening projects, educational programs, or sustainability initiatives. They provide opportunities to teach others about sustainable practices, gardening skills, and the importance of local food production.
- Social Connections: Sharing the fruits of your labor with neighbors and participating in community harvest events can strengthen social ties and foster a sense of community.
